Nutrient-rich composition
Whole grain barley is packed with essential nutrients such as B vitamins, iron, magnesium, and zinc. These nutrients are essential for energy production and keeping your immune system healthy. The high fiber content of barley also promotes digestion and keeps blood sugar levels stable. Eating nutrient-rich foods like whole grain barley porridge can help you meet daily nutritional requirements without added sugars or unhealthy fats.

Heart health benefits
Barley is also known for its heart health benefits, thanks to its high beta-glucan content. This soluble fiber helps reduce cholesterol levels by forming a gel-like substance in the gut that binds cholesterol and eliminates it from the body. Eating foods high in beta-glucan, such as whole grain barley porridge, may reduce the risk of cardiovascular diseases by keeping cholesterol levels in check.

Sustained energy release
One of the key benefits of eating whole grain barley porridge for breakfast is that it provides sustained energy release throughout the morning. The complex carbohydrates in barley break down slowly, giving you a steady supply of glucose to fuel your body's activities without causing spikes in blood sugar levels. This slow release of energy keeps you feeling full longer and may help curb mid-morning cravings.

Versatile preparation options
Whole grain barley porridge is versatile and can be prepared in a number of ways to suit different tastes and dietary needs. You can cook it with water or milk for creaminess, and add fruits like bananas or berries for natural sweetness and extra nutrients. Nuts or seeds can be added for crunchiness and healthy fats, making this simple dish a delicious and nutritious start to your day.
